Project Manager
GBTI Solutions Inc
Role Description The Project Manager provides overall leadership and accountability for successful delivery of all usability testing, taxpayer research, and user research support services. This role ensures seamless integration of technical, operational, and compliance requirements while maintaining strict adherence to FTI security, privacy, and IRS standards. Qualifications - Bachelor’s degree (Master’s preferred) in Business, IT, UX, or related field. - PMP certification or equivalent. - 8+ years of project/program management experience on government contracts. - 5+ years managing UX/research or digital services contracts. - Demonstrated experience with FTI handling and IRS security requirements. - Active or ability to obtain minimum background investigation. Requirements - Serve as primary point of contact with IRS stakeholders for all contractual, technical, and administrative matters. - Manage cost, schedule, risk, quality, and deliverables in alignment with the QASP. - Oversee recruitment operations, usability testing cycles, and research reporting. - Lead surge staffing response and resource allocation. - Monitor performance metrics and implement corrective actions. - Ensure all staff complete required background investigations and FTI training. - Manage subcontractors and maintain fiscal accountability. Benefits - This is a remote position.
